How many hectares is 7000 sq m?

Answer: 7000 sq m = 0.7 hectares
7000 sq m = 0.7 ha

Explanation of 7000 Square Meters to Hectares Conversion

Square Meters to Hectares Conversion Formula: ha = m² / 10000

According to the square meters to hectares conversion formula, if you want to convert 7000 (seven thousand) square meters to hectares, you have to divide 7000 by 10,000.

Here is the complete solution:

7000 sq m / 10000

=

0.7 ha

(zero point seven hectares )
